



Mrs. Devores Estate, Fredericksburg VA, 20th Century
This vintage photograph captures the estate of Mrs. Devore near Fredericksburg, Virginia, specifically in Stafford County. Commissioned by Mrs. Devore, the image documents the restoration efforts of her property and showcases the surrounding gardens and architectural features.
Frances Benjamin Johnston, the photographer, took this image as part of the Carnegie Survey of the Architecture of the South. This initiative aimed to document significant structures in the Southern United States. Johnstons work in Fredericksburg contributed to a broader understanding of regional architecture, emphasizing the importance of preserving historical sites.
The photograph is part of the Library of Congresss Prints and Photographs Division and offers a glimpse into early 20th-century estate life in Virginia. It serves as an educational resource for those interested in architectural history and the cultural heritage of the region.
